With a dash of humor, Jim Smith takes us through a life constantly surprising and strange. These poems follow him through a bucolic 1950's childhood, to college in the 1960's, then to war in Southeast Asia, and a long life trying to understand it all.In a whimsical and authentic voice, he asks, What just happened? Caring and searching for meaning, Jim takes us deep into his own boxwood maze. This is his first published collection.
